McDonald joins Pandora branch of First National Bank
Pandora__First National Bank has announced the appointment of Heather McDonald as the new Branch Manager of the Pandora location, 102 E. Main.
McDonald will oversee daily branch operations and be responsible for establishing and expanding customer relationships for First National Bank in Pandora and its surrounding areas.
“I am thrilled to welcome Heather to the Pandora team,” said Brendon Matthews, President of First National Bank. “With her extensive experience in both personal and business banking, along with a strong track record in operations, she is the ideal leader to guide the Pandora branch in delivering outstanding service to our customers. McDonald has proven her ability to build relationships, streamline operations, and embrace the latest banking technologies to create exceptional customer experiences.”
McDonald comes to FNB with 15 years of experience in the banking industry. She previously worked as a Teller, Online for Business Specialist, and Lead Operations Specialist. She is a graduate of Shawnee High School and attended Rhodes State College. Heather and her daughter reside in Bluffton.
